Measurements: 37 x 30 x 24
mm Description:
A group
of quartz crystals wtih a dark amethyst appearance. When held against
light,
one can see that the coulouring is caused by an amethyst quartz crystal
that
received a sprinkling of black hematite or other metallic mineral, as
well as
hematite on some areas. That was followed by a second
generation of quartz
growth. The
terminations have a few very small nicks, while the rest of the
specimen has
growth and pressure marks and a few nicks near the base. The top
right image shows the colour when held against a strong light. Weight of Specimen: 24.3 g Chemical
Composition: SiO2
Hardness
on Mohs Scale: 7 Location: Specimen
